Warning: file_get_contents(/data/phpspider/zhask/data//catemap/1/php/275.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Php 代码点火器项目的内联编辑(类似mojomotor)?_Php_Codeigniter_Inline Editing - Fatal编程技术网

Php 代码点火器项目的内联编辑(类似mojomotor)?

Php 代码点火器项目的内联编辑(类似mojomotor)?,php,codeigniter,inline-editing,Php,Codeigniter,Inline Editing,因此,我在CodeIgniter中构建了我的站点,我觉得如果客户端可以内联编辑内容,那么在很多页面上,这将是最简单的,就像MojoMotor提供的一样 我对使用mojomotor不感兴趣,但我想知道是否有人为他们的CodeIgniter项目做过类似的事情 关于它的工作原理: 我想客户端管理员用户可以登录到普通的定制管理员CMS区域。登录后,设置会话后,他们可以浏览到所选页面的公共站点 这些页面将检查内置的管理会话,如果存在,它可以包括一个js文件,该文件将覆盖一个管理横幅,并以某种方式启用字段(

因此,我在CodeIgniter中构建了我的站点,我觉得如果客户端可以内联编辑内容,那么在很多页面上,这将是最简单的,就像MojoMotor提供的一样

我对使用mojomotor不感兴趣,但我想知道是否有人为他们的CodeIgniter项目做过类似的事情

关于它的工作原理: 我想客户端管理员用户可以登录到普通的定制管理员CMS区域。登录后,设置会话后,他们可以浏览到所选页面的公共站点

这些页面将检查内置的管理会话,如果存在,它可以包括一个js文件,该文件将覆盖一个管理横幅,并以某种方式启用字段(可能是具有特定id或与数据库中相应表/字段相关的类的内容div)进行编辑

--编辑--


我在附近见过不少js内联编辑器。我想我的困惑在于如何最好地将它们与我的数据库和控制器集成,也就是说,让div id/类以某种方式映射到db字段的想法。

就是您正在寻找的代码的一个例子。您必须调整该方法以用于CI

是您正在寻找的代码的一个示例。您必须调整该方法以用于CI。底线是MojoMotor是CodeIgniter应用程序,而不是库。因此,尝试将代码应用到现有的CodeIgniter项目中并不是一个真正的选择


但是如果您愿意,您可以将CodeIgniter项目集成到MojoMotor中,并从中获益。关于如何做到这一点的文章。

底线是MojoMotor是一个CodeIgniter应用程序,而不是一个库。因此,尝试将代码应用到现有的CodeIgniter项目中并不是一个真正的选择


但是如果您愿意,您可以将CodeIgniter项目集成到MojoMotor中,并从中获益。我不确定这与CodeIgniter有多大关系。我的建议是找到一个第三方内联编辑器,有开源的,并将其集成到您的网站中。是的,这不是真正的codeigniter,更多的HTML/JavaScript。这可能正是您需要的:阅读下面使用MojoMotor内联编辑功能的内容,而不实际让该网站成为MojoMotor网站(虽然需要使用codeigniter,但您已经说过这是使用的框架)。我不确定这与CodeIgniter有多大关系。我的建议是找一个第三方内联编辑器,有开源的,并将其集成到您的网站中。是的,这不是真正的CodeIgniter,更多的是HTML/JavaScript。这可能正是您需要的:阅读下面关于使用MojoMotor的内联编辑功能的内容,没有ac实际上,该站点是一个MojoMotor站点(虽然它确实需要是codeigniter,但您已经说过这是使用的框架)。